Bowls career
editHe won a silver medal in the fours at the 1970 British Commonwealth Games in Edinburgh with Alex McIntosh, Norman Pryde and John Slight.[3][4][5]
He also won the Scottish National Bowls Championships fours title (with McIntosh, Pryde and Slight) in 1968.[6]
